Tumpi It is a dark flat cake that looks like calamay and is made of sago. Nilambiran is like suman and is made up of two kinds of glutinous rice, a dark reddish brown tinge like chocolate and white glutinous rice. It is then cooked separately with coconut milk, sugar …

WebThe roots are unbranched and go straight down to the soil. Sago palm grows quickly and it dominates in tropical peat swamp rainforests, where other crop plants do not thrive.
